Instantiate Error in Target::GetEntryPointAddress() only when necessary
Browse files Browse the repository at this point in the history
When `Target::GetEntryPointAddress()` calls `exe_module->GetObjectFile()->GetEntryPointAddress()`, and the returned
`entry_addr` is valid, it can immediately be returned.

However, just before that, an `llvm::Error` value has been setup, but in this case it is not consumed before returning, like is done further below in the function.

In https://bugs.freebsd.org/248745 we got a bug report for this, where a very simple test case aborts and dumps core:

Fix the incorrect error catch by only instantiating an `Error` object if it is necessary.
